Make healthy lifestyle choices
One of the best ways to prevent dementia is to make healthy lifestyle choices. Here are some simple lifestyle changes that you can make to improve your overall health and well-being:.
Exercise regularly
Exercise can help keep your brain and body healthy, so it’s important to stay active. Regular exercise can reduce the risk of developing dementia by up to 50%.
Try to get at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ise every day, such as brisk walking, cycling, or swimming.
Eat a healthy diet
A healthy diet can help keep your brain and body healthy. Eat a diet that is r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ins. Avoid processed foods and sugary drinks.
Get enough sleep
Getting enough sleep can help keep your brain and body healthy. Aim for at least 7-8 hours of sleep every night.
Reduce stress
Stress can have a negative impact on your brain and body. Try to manage stress by taking breaks throughout the day, practicing mindfulness, and getting regular exercise.
Stay mentally active
Another way to prevent dementia is to stay mentally active. Here are some activities that you can do to keep your mind sharp:.
Read
Reading can help keep your brain active and engaged. Try to read regularly, whether it’s books, newspapers, or magazines.
Learn something new
Learning something new can help keep your brain active. Try taking a class in something that interests you, such as cooking, gardening, or painting.
Play games
Playing games can help stimulate your brain and keep you mentally sharp. Try playing puzzles, trivia, or board games.
